Title, registration & property taxes

The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ards-specific mechanics we handle on every file — so nothing surprises you at closing.

Registration & logistics

We file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ards closings at the Renfrew Land Registry Office (LRO #49) electronically through ONLAND (Teraview), matching the process used throughout Renfrew County.

Property taxes at closing

You don’t “set up” property tax — we prorate it. The statement of adjustments credits whoever prepaid; after closing, the municipality bills you directly and you can enrol in pre-authorized payments.

Closing entirely online

ID verification, document review, and signing happen online — no office visit needed. In-person signings remain available across the province if you prefer.

What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ards buyers should know

Purchasing property in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ards means paying Ontario's provincial land transfer tax alone, since the township has no municipal land transfer tax layered on top. StatCan counted 1,559 private dwellings here in 2021, with 1,097 occupied by usual residents. Your file registers at the Renfrew Land Registry Office (LRO #49) through ONLAND's electronic system. We combine the provincial LTT estimate, any applicable rebate, and our flat legal fee into one upfront number before you're asked to commit to anything.

№ 03Selling in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ards

Clean title, clean payout

Selling in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ards means the same steps as any Ontario file: discharging your existing mortgage, addressing the buyer's requisitions, and calculating and releasing your proceeds on closing. Land transfer tax lands on the buyer's side of the ledger, not yours. We provide updates at each stage so you're never left guessing where your file stands.

No land transfer tax

Sellers don’t pay LTT. Your closing costs are the legal fee, discharge-related disbursements, and any mortgage payout penalties your lender sets.

Discharge handled

We obtain your mortgage discharge statement, answer the buyer’s requisitions, and prorate taxes and utilities on the statement of adjustments.

Same-day proceeds

Funds are wired the day of closing where possible. Selling a condo? We coordinate the status certificate the buyer’s lawyer will request.

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ards closing questions

Need a real estate lawyer for a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ards closing?

You don't need to drive to a nearby office. Our document review, signing, and closing steps happen by phone, email, and e-signature.

Is there a township land transfer tax here?

No. Buyers pay Ontario's provincial land transfer tax only — there's no additional municipal charge in Killaloe, Hagarty and Richards.

What exactly is included in the flat fee you quote?

The quote includes HST and covers our legal work. Government charges like the provincial land transfer tax and optional title insurance are shown as separate line items.

How many homes are actually in this township?

The 2021 Census recorded 1,559 private dwellings, with 1,097 occupied by usual residents. A small population doesn't change the legal steps a closing requires.
